Description

WINNER OF THE FAMILY CHOICE AWARD Beetles and crickets and spiders, oh my! Step into the backyard with Cody and Anna and go exploring! Learn fun facts about the many kinds of bugs and their close relatives commonly found in in the backyard. Bugs (Backyard Explorer Series) is a great addition to any household or classroom and is a fun read-aloud for kids of all ages. It is certain to keep them entertained and drive them outdoors for an adventure. There is lots to discover among the diversity of insect fauna and this book shows it all in adorable watercolor illustrations. What makes this book stand out from other similar titles? It explains the difference between insects, spiders, and their kin It features actual bugs commonly found in the backyard It explores the basic characteristics of bugs It teaches to observe insects safely and that some can be dangerous It's great for younger children as it artfully incorporates counting, colors, and shapes It's great for older children as they can comprehend the scientific facts It Includes a glossary and pronunciation of big words It has beautiful watercolor illustrations on every page It's a great sit down book for teachers to read during circle time It has the perfect amount of pages so that kids don't lose interest

Author Biography:

Andrew Markey lives in Michigan and is an early childhood educator and zookeeper. He has a deep appreciation for animals, nature and education. Andrew loves outdoor adventure and enjoys the hobby of bug collecting. In fact, he is very passionate about insects and is well-known for his extensive insect collection, which is used for conservation, scientific research and educational outreach.
